Jacqueline Pearce
Biography

Jacqueline Pearce (20 December 1943 – 3 September 2018) was an English film and television actress. She was best known for her portrayal of the principal villain Servalan in the British science fiction TV series Blake's 7 (1978–1981), a performance which her obituarist in The Times wrote produced "a sexual awakening for a generation of sci-fi fans". ...
